February 1, 2012.
The Councillor for Culture and Celebrations of the City of Lorca, Sandra Martinez, has reported that the church of Santiago and has a new cover that guarantees their protection from the weather.
So you can see those who come to the Temple, as the new metal structure is also visible from outside the building.
It is about work performed urgently in order to preserve the Temple against weather, since the onset of winter can be a worsening in the damage to the building after the earthquake on May 11, 2011, on particularly in relation to water access to the decks, terraces, exposed areas of the facades, the upper walls, loose items on deck, decks, structure, supports, cracks and fissures, and the crypt below the sacristy , at grave risk by the possibility to register an accumulation of water from cruising area demolished and the resulting saturation of the foundation of the crypt and sustaining elements of the cruise.
Sandra Martinez has indicated that "in this regard have been completed recovery actions necessary elements to ensure isolation from rain or wind in all these facades, roofs, structural elements, walls, pillars, arches, domes ... - stitching cracks and crevices, sealing exterior finishes, underpinned the vault of the crypt, removal of debris and filled with archaeological supervision and final consolidation of all structures of the same. "
The Councillor of Culture has said that the most striking of these works is the metal structure that protects the space formerly occupied by the transept and cupola, based on eight pillars and trusses triangulated steel, which are based on the straps and plate coverage.
The cost of these emergency works was € 250,000, to be added to the 300,000 initially executed during the months of May and June, and have served to protect people, property Heritage members and as public roads and surrounding buildings.
Source: Ayuntamiento de Lorca
